[quote=Anonymous]OP, this is definitely not cause for firing. If you previously agreed to the tasks and feel like the nanny is not doing then, then let her know how you feel. If she already did what she is supposed to and just has free time, let her be. My position is similar to your nanny's except my mb does not work at home and I don't organize offices, closets, etc. I pick up the kids from school, help with homework, take to activities, prepare dinner and then wipe down kitchen counters, table, load dishwasher and do a load or two of laundry. There are times when I have free time while the kids are doing homework, or themselves watching, tv, etc that I will use my kindle or other. I see nothing wrong with that.[/quote]
